How to Use Systems Thinking and Design Thinking for Daily Problems

TL;DR
To solve daily problems effectively, combine systems thinking and design thinking. Systems thinking fosters a holistic view to identify root causes, while design thinking emphasizes empathy and iterative prototyping. This dual approach enables better problem definition, rapid iteration, and ultimately leads to innovative solutions in both professional and personal contexts.

Questions & Answers
Q: What is systems thinking and how does it help solve problems?
Systems thinking involves understanding the interdependencies and relationships within a system to identify the root cause of a problem. By analyzing events, patterns, structures, and mental models, one can gain a holistic perspective and effectively solve problems affecting the entire system.
Q: How does design thinking approach problem-solving?
Design thinking involves empathizing with users, challenging assumptions, and using lateral thinking strategies to define and ideate on problems. It emphasizes creating prototypes and establishing a feedback loop to iterate and improve solutions based on user feedback.
Q: How can systems thinking be applied to personal problem-solving?
In personal life, understanding oneself as a system can help identify root causes of problems. One can reflect on their needs, ask new and difficult questions, and analyze behavioral patterns to gain a deeper understanding of oneself and solve daily problems effectively.
Q: How can defining the problem accurately improve the solution?
Accurate problem definition is crucial for finding the right solutions. By challenging assumptions and asking different types of questions, one can break down barriers and devise innovative solutions. Thinking about the inverse of the problem can also lead to unique perspectives and potential solutions.
Q: How can prototyping and testing MVPs benefit problem-solving?
Prototyping and testing Minimum Viable Products (MVPs) allow for solving defined problems with the highest impact and lowest effort. Through user tests and feedback loops, one can gather valuable insights to iterate and improve the solution. A/B testing can also help determine which solution has the most impact.
